There is a button near the bottom-left of the VST Plug-in Manager window labelled "VST 2" with a power symbol on it. Clicking on this scans for and enables VST2 plugins. - We have updated key data structures in our code base to optimize memory allocation. This is positively impacting overall performance, especially in areas where large amounts of data are handled.
- As previously announced, Cubase 14 marks the end of official compatibility support for VST 2 plug-ins.
- Cubase 14 introduces two major changes affecting forward compatibility with older Cubase versions, meaning that not all previous versions will be able to open projects created in Cubase 14.
- We collaborated closely with the Bitwig team to integrate DAWproject support in Cubase.
